Usage Scenarios

Dibutyltin maleate finds applications in various industries, including:

  • Plasticizers: Dibutyltin maleate is used as a plasticizer in the production of polyvinyl chloride (PVC) and other plastics, improving their flexibility and durability.
  • Paints and Coatings: The compound is used as a stabilizer and plasticizer in paints and coatings, enhancing their performance and longevity.
  • Adhesives: Dibutyltin maleate is used in the production of adhesives, providing improved adhesion and flexibility.

Frequently Asked Questions (FQA)

  • Q: Is dibutyltin maleate harmful to human health?
  • A: Dibutyltin maleate is considered a hazardous substance. It is essential to handle it with proper safety measures and avoid exposure to fumes and direct contact with skin and eyes.
  • Q: Can dibutyltin maleate be used in food applications?
  • A: No, dibutyltin maleate is not approved for use in food applications. It is primarily used in industrial applications such as plastics, paints, and coatings.
  • Q: How can I dispose of dibutyltin maleate safely?
  • A: Dibutyltin maleate should be disposed of according to local regulations and guidelines. Consult with a waste management professional for proper disposal methods.
